In 1895, an Italian immigrant from the region of Naples, Italy, Ferdinand Rosati, opened a fine-dining pizzeria and Italian restaurant on Coney Island. In 1906, he moved to Chicago and started yet another Italian restaurant on Chicago's famous Taylor Street. Back then, pizza was strictly old-world Italian fare that Ferdinand would put on the table as a special offering to his customers and boy did the people love it! By 1927, Ferdinand's son, Saverio Rosati, opened another restaurant on Pulaski and Madison in Chicago. Soon after, the restaurant became a favorite watering hole for old Chicago society and Windy City politicians. On any given night, you might spot Jack Haley, famous for his role as the Tin Man in The Wizard of Oz, or contrary to popular belief, notorious gangster Al Capone and his entourage could be spotted sharing a heaping dish of pasta with his so-called nemesis Eliot Ness. By 1964, when Saverio retired, his sons moved to the suburbs with a new and timely concept. Saverio's sons, Dick, Ron, and Al Rosati, opened the first Rosati's Pizza restaurant in the Illinois suburb of Mount Prospect.
